Swiss Journal of Business

Swiss Journal of Business
Publisher: Nomos Verlagsgesellschaft mbH & Co. KG, Baden-Baden

Founded in 1947 as Die Unternehmung: Zeitschrift für Betriebswirtschaft und Organisation, the Swiss Journal of Business (SJB) is a peer-reviewed (double-blind), open access business journal. With its concept of combining theoretical standards and practical relevance in high-quality scientific articles, it is one of the leading European journals in the field of business administration.

The scope of the journal covers all disciplines of business administration as well as interdisciplinary topics that broaden the horizon of business research and practice.

The SJB aims to disseminate new findings in business research, to draw attention to important problems in society, research and business practice, to set research agendas, to present scientifically sound solutions and generally to promote the exchange between science and practice.

TieR

Zeitschrift für das gesamte Tierschutzrecht
Publisher: Nomos Verlagsgesellschaft mbH & Co. KG, Baden-Baden

TieR is the forum for anyone who wants to apply and further develop animal welfare and species protection law in a well-founded manner. Each issue offers legally sound guidance, interdisciplinary perspectives, and practical tools—from animal welfare law to enforcement and prosecution.
